About 2-fluoro-3-pyridin-2-ylaniline
2-fluoro-3-pyridin-2-ylaniline (PubChem CID 176913716) has the molecular formula C11H9FN2
and a molecular weight of 188.21 g/mol. Its IUPAC name is 2-fluoro-3-pyridin-2-ylaniline.
